PLA and PLA+ — The Everyday Workhorse
| Property | PLA | PLA+ (ANTINSKY) |
|---|---|---|
| Print Temp | 190–210°C | 200–220°C |
| Bed Temp | 50–60°C | 50–65°C |
| Tensile Strength | ~50 MPa | ~55–60 MPa |
| UV Resistance | Poor | Poor |
Best for: Prototypes, decorative objects, toys, low-stress parts. ANTINSKY PLA+ offers improved layer adhesion and impact strength.
PETG — The Durable Middle Ground
| Property | PETG |
|---|---|
| Print Temp | 230–250°C |
| Bed Temp | 70–85°C |
| UV Resistance | Good |

ASA — The Outdoor Champion
| Property | ASA |
|---|---|
| Print Temp | 240–260°C |
| Bed Temp | 90–110°C |
| UV Resistance | Excellent |

Quick Decision Guide
- Indoor display/prototype? → PLA+
- Functional outdoor part? → PETG
- Direct sunlight for years? → ASA
- Flexibility needed? → TPU
